Citigroup Inc. filings document the regulatory record of a global financial institution with common stock, preferred stock, medium-term senior notes and other registered securities. Form 8-K reports cover quarterly and annual results, financial data supplements, Regulation FD materials, registered-security schedules and exhibits tied to debt and preferred stock instruments.

The company’s SEC record also includes proxy disclosures on board governance, shareholder voting matters and executive compensation. Other filings document amendments to the certificate of incorporation through preferred stock designations, underwriting agreements, supplemental indentures and segment-reporting changes affecting Wealth, U.S. Personal Banking, Services, Markets and Banking.

Citigroup Global Markets Holdings Inc., guaranteed by Citigroup Inc., is offering Autocallable Contingent Coupon Equity-Linked Securities due 31 July 2030. The unsecured notes are tied to the worst performing of two underlyings: (1) the S&P 500 Dynamic Participation Index and (2) the SPDR Gold Trust ("GLD").

Key economic terms

  • Issue price: $1,000 per security; minimum denomination $1,000.
  • Contingent coupon: at least 0.6458% per month (≈ 7.75% p.a.) paid only if, on the related valuation date, the worst performing underlying closes ≥ 80% of its initial value (the coupon barrier).
  • Buffer: 15% downside protection; investors begin to lose principal 1-for-1 below 85% of initial value at maturity.
  • Automatic early redemption: From 29 Jul 2026 and on 51 scheduled monthly dates thereafter, notes are called at $1,000 + coupon if the worst performer ≥ initial value.
  • Maturity payment (if not called): • 100% principal if worst performer ≥ 85% initial value • Otherwise: $1,000 + [$1,000 × (underlying return + 15%)]—exposing investors to accelerated losses beyond the 15% buffer.
  • Estimated value on pricing date: at least $882.50 (≈ 88.3% of issue price) due to selling, hedging costs and internal funding rate.
  • Underwriting fee: up to $37.50 per note; proceeds to issuer ≥ $962.50 per note.
  • Credit profile: payments depend on the senior unsecured obligations of both Citigroup Global Markets Holdings Inc. and its parent guarantor.
  • Listing: none; secondary liquidity solely through dealers on a best-efforts basis.

Principal risk highlights

  • Principal loss risk: depreciation of the worst performer beyond 15% at final valuation reduces repayment dollar-for-dollar.
  • Contingent coupons are not guaranteed; no coupon is paid for any period in which the worst performer closes < 80% of initial value.
  • Early call risk: favourable underlying performance may trigger redemption, capping yield potential and reinvestment timing.
  • Multiple underlyings: investors are exposed to the full downside of whichever index/ETF performs worst, including equity volatility and gold-specific factors.
  • Liquidity & valuation: no exchange listing; any resale likely below issue price, especially given estimated value discount.
  • Credit & tax considerations: noteholders face Citigroup credit risk and uncertain U.S. tax treatment (intended as prepaid forward contract with ordinary-income coupons).
